CodeSubDirectoriesCollection.Add(CodeSubDirectory) Method
Definition
Important
Some information relates to prerelease product that may be substantially modified before it’s released. Microsoft makes no warranties, express or implied, with respect to the information provided here.
Adds a CodeSubDirectory object to the CodeSubDirectoriesCollection.
public:
void Add(System::Web::Configuration::CodeSubDirectory ^ codeSubDirectory);
public void Add (System.Web.Configuration.CodeSubDirectory codeSubDirectory);
member this.Add : System.Web.Configuration.CodeSubDirectory -> unit
Public Sub Add (codeSubDirectory As CodeSubDirectory)
Parameters
- codeSubDirectory
- CodeSubDirectory
A string value specifying the CodeSubDirectory reference.
Remarks
Adds a CodeSubDirectory object to the collection. If the assembly object is not initialized with assembly information, an exception is thrown. If the assembly object already exists in the collection, the statement is ignored.
